Ticket #DB-887 — Pooler config vault locked

The Tansel connection pooler won't start: its credentials vault locked after the Friday rotation. Pool sizing and failover settings are inside, so don't hand-edit configs. New folks: use the recovery flow in the ops console, not the CLI. When prompted, enter the recovery passphrase:

unlock words, fafog-yagap: julvan-rusix-rusdor-quenath-drumir-wenir-sileth-julael-aldion-julael-frador-giliel-tameth-ulador

Briefing for leadership review — Arvane Coatings, prepared for the incoming director. This paper concerns pricing of the Lumenshield product line. List prices have not moved in three years while input costs rose roughly 11%. Regional managers report limited resistance to modest increases, though the Carrow Bay accounts are price-sensitive. Options modelled range from a flat 6% uplift to tiered adjustments by volume. The recommended path, and its link to broader plans, appears in the confidential note below.

internal memo for tagef-hadup: Gross margin on Ulaath came in at 15 percent against a plan of 5 percent. Only 7 of the 120 pilot accounts renewed Ulaath, so a churn review is set for October 15.

### Changelog — fabrikmint v2.1

Renamed `FABRIKMINT_SEED_MODE` to `FABRIKMINT_FIXTURE_MODE`. Old name still read with a deprecation warning until v3. Factory traits unaffected. Reviewers: check any CI configs touching seed generation. The fixture signing key must now be supplied via the env file; add it on the next line:

vault entry, yagep-yagef: COURIER_KEY13=8965fb29ff62d

Leadership Review Briefing — Vantry Systems

Board summary: legacy customers on the Coreplan tier will see a 12% price increase effective next renewal cycle. Roughly 340 accounts affected; modeled churn is 4–7%. Net revenue uplift projected at 1.1M annually. Communications go out in phases, starting with low-risk accounts. Account managers briefed; escalation paths defined. The strategic rationale is summarized in the note below.

management briefing: Headcount on the Praok team goes from 16 to 91 by the end of March. Gross margin on Praok came in at 2 percent against a plan of 26 percent.